How much do call driver jobs pay per hour?

As of Jun 19, 2026, the average hourly pay for call driver in the United States is $18.75,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$14.42 and $20.19 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What are Call Drivers?

Call Drivers are professional drivers who respond to transportation requests, typically made via phone calls or dispatch systems. They are responsible for picking up and dropping off passengers, packages, or goods as directed by their employer or clients. Call Drivers often work for taxi services, ride-hailing companies, or courier services, and must have a valid driver's license, good driving record, and strong customer service skills. Their schedules may vary and often include evenings, weekends, or holidays. Reliability, punctuality, and knowledge of local routes are essential qualities for success in this role.

What are some common challenges faced by Call Drivers, and how can they be managed effectively?

Call Drivers often face challenges such as managing tight schedules, navigating traffic congestion, and responding to last-minute route changes. Effective time management, strong communication with dispatchers, and familiarity with GPS and route optimization tools can help overcome these obstacles. Additionally, maintaining a calm and adaptable attitude is crucial when dealing with unexpected situations, ensuring both passenger safety and timely service.
